## TUI Theme Tokens
- Choose theme tokens by semantic role, not by their current color. Do not use raw `theme.hue` values or borrow an unrelated semantic token to achieve a preferred appearance.
- Use `text.feedback` and `background.feedback` only for outcome or status feedback such as errors, warnings, success messages, and informational messages. Use `formfield` states for form-control text, ordinals, and selection markers, and `action` states for actions.
- If the theme does not expose a token for the required semantic role, extend the theme schema, defaults, resolution, and types with that role before using it in a component. Do not repurpose the nearest-looking existing token.
- When changing the public theme token surface, verify the built-in light and dark defaults and the custom-theme fallback path in addition to the affected TUI component.
## Branch Names
Use a short branch name of at most three words, separated by hyphens. Do not use slashes or type prefixes such as `feat/` or `fix/`.

### Local models
OpenCode automatically discovers language models from an unauthenticated LM Studio server listening on its default
address, `http://127.0.0.1:1234`. Discovered models use the `lmstudio` provider ID and LM Studio's model key:
```jsonc title="opencode.jsonc"
{
"$schema": "https://opencode.ai/config.json",
"model": "lmstudio/google/gemma-4-26b-a4b",
}
```
OpenCode refreshes the inventory in the background and reads context, vision, and tool-use capabilities from LM
Studio. Embedding models are excluded because they cannot drive a session. Disable discovery with
`"plugins": ["-opencode.provider.lmstudio"]`.
For a different host or port, configure the OpenAI-compatible base URL. Models are still discovered automatically:
```jsonc title="opencode.jsonc"
{
"$schema": "https://opencode.ai/config.json",
"providers": {
"lmstudio": {
"settings": {
"baseURL": "http://127.0.0.1:5678/v1",
"apiKey": "{env:LMSTUDIO_API_KEY}",
},
},
},
}
```
Omit `apiKey` when LM Studio authentication is disabled.
